Abstract
The purpose of this note is to prove the It{\^o}-F\"ollmer formula for the c\`adl\`ag paths possessing quadratic variation in a possibly ``weakest'' sense along some sequence of partitions. By this we mean, for example, that we do not require the jumps of the quadratic variation to occur exactly at the times when the path itself jumps or that the quadratic variation exists at all time instances. Moreover, we deal with more general partitions than partitions with vanishing mesh used by F\"ollmer, also relaxing restrictions imposed on a sequence of partitions in other related literature.
